Science Industry Process and Plant Engineer (Degree Apprenticeship)

Overview

As a science industry process and plant engineer, you will help design the manufacturing process for science-based technology and products.


Entry Requirements

  • UK citizens and permanent residents: Apprentices will have to meet the entry requirements set by the university. They must also have achieved Level 2 English and mathematics prior to starting this apprenticeship.
  • Available to overseas students: No
  • Can I use Prior Learning: For entry: applicants with professional qualifications and/or four years of full-time work experience will be considered on an individual basis. For exemption: If you hold qualifications or courses from another higher education institution, these may exempt you from courses of this degree.

Fees and Funding

Tuition Fees

  • The course fees are shared between government and employers.
  • Visit our degree apprenticeships pages to find out how the cost of your course is met.

Other Costs

  • Apprenticeships are paid for by employers, not apprentices.
  • Employers with a payroll of more than £3 million can use their apprenticeship levy contributions to pay for places on apprenticeship programmes.
